The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Foster, born in 1842 in Buckhaven, Fife, consisted of 7 members. James was the head of the household, married to Euphemia Foster, born in 1840 in Buckhaven, Fife, Scotland. They had 5 children; Elizabeth (born 1866 in Buckhaven, Fife, Scotland), Christian (born 1868 in Buckhaven, Fife, Scotland), Margaret (born 1870 in Buckhaven, Fife, Scotland), Euphemia (born 1872 in Buckhaven, Fife, Scotland) and William (born 1875 in Buckhaven, Fife, Scotland).
